Transaction 199e34a64bcc3011d700afad743108371e6107905516a83e5de42536c9f3ca21
1 Input
1 Output
-
199e34a64bcc3011d700afad743108371e6107905516a83e5de42536c9f3ca21:0
- value
- 1145424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b2e3347ec370a86aa6e2bf57cb587b95bdd3b2f OP_EQUAL
- address
- 32i8hi2R9pYTge56w9Byqgw8UL2Vf9ddCJ